Today's DoubleZero signal explained

DoubleZero is on a daily SELL signal: the Supertrend (10, 3) indicator has been bearish for 103 days. The trailing stop line sits at $0.0605; a daily close above it would flip the indicator back to bullish, and a close above the 200-day average ($0.0738) would be needed for a full buy.

The weekly swing signal is SELL (flat). DoubleZero would need a daily close above its 20-day high of $0.0597 to trigger a new breakout entry; this rule has been out of the market for 6 days.

The monthly position signal is SELL (flat) and has been for 95 days. A new entry requires a daily close above the 55-day high at $0.0718 — a level that historically marked the start of the larger trends in this market.

The yearly regime is CASH: either the price is below its 200-day moving average or that average is still falling. Long-term accumulation rules stay defensive until both conditions turn positive.

Long-only simulation on Binance daily closes, 0.1% fee per side, signals executed on the next candle. Trend-following rules typically win less than half of their trades but capture the large moves; this is historical simulation, not a forecast.

What is the DoubleZero RSI right now?

The 14-day RSI for DoubleZero is 42.9. Readings above 70 are considered overbought and below 30 oversold, although in strong crypto trends RSI can stay elevated for weeks.

What is the DoubleZero strength score?

The strength score of 10/100 counts how many of ten bullish technical conditions (moving averages, Supertrend, MACD, RSI, ADX and breakout levels) are currently true for DoubleZero. Higher means more indicators agree on an uptrend.
